Description Motability has the ability to help disabled UK citizens get mobile. Motability is a government-chartered charity that helps provide qualified disabled individuals (civilian and military) with affordable lease or purchase financing for transportation - primarily modified automobiles or vans, but also motorized wheelchairs and scooters. The agency's financial operations are managed by Motability Finance (also known as Motability Operations), which the UK's six major clearing banks jointly run as a not-for-profit venture. Motability has served some 490,000 individuals since it was established by the government in 1978.
